We have an exciting new opportunity for a Resilience Lead. In this role, you will ensure the business complies with regulatory and corporate resilience requirements by maintaining a robust and forward‑looking resilience agenda. You will oversee all elements of our resilience framework, including business continuity, ransomware processes, and the investigation of data breaches.

Key Accountabilities:

  • Identify, assess, and report on resilience issues across Centrica Business.
  • Develop and maintain business impact analysis assessments.
  • Coordinate updates to resilience documentation.
  • Ensure alignment of business continuity processes across business units and key functions.
  • Act as the primary point of contact for resilience queries within Centrica Business.
  • Lead resilience exercises, simulations, and training activities.
  • Investigate data breaches to ensure timely and compliant resolution in line with GDPR requirements.
  • Manage Centrica Business data stored within the ransomware vault.
  • Contribute to group-wide resilience governance forums.
  • Represent Centrica Business on wider Centrica resilience initiatives, ensuring they are embedded effectively across the organisation.
  • Audit and benchmark resilience processes to drive continuous improvement.

Here's who we're looking for:

  • Extensive experience coordinating resilience programmes and managing incident responses.
  • Strong understanding of resilience frameworks and related processes.
  • Knowledge of data protection and information security requirements.
  • Proven experience rolling out new initiatives effectively.
  • Ability to identify and quantify risk events and support mitigation planning.
  • Solid understanding of Business Continuity and practical application within an organisation.
  • Working knowledge of GDPR regulations and how to apply them in a business context.
